Regular work hours: 7 hours per day, 1 hour lunch break, Monday to Friday (35 hours per week). Responsibilities Draft wills, powers of attorney, and estate planning documents. Prepare and file probate and administration applications. Review and organize estate information, including assets, liabilities, and beneficiary details. Correspond with clients, executors, beneficiaries, financial institutions, and court staff. Manage file deadlines, critical dates, and related documentation with minimal supervision. Prepare estate accounting and reporting, including interim and final accounts. Maintain and organize electronic and physical files in accordance with firm procedures. Work closely with lawyers and clients to ensure smooth and compassionate handling of sensitive matters. Additional law clerk and administrative responsibilities as required. Qualifications Education: Law Clerk Diploma from an accredited institution. Professional Credentials: Institute of Law Clerks of Ontario (ILCO) Certification. Preferred Work Experience: Approximately 5+ years of experience in Wills and Estates law. Sector Experience: Law firm experience required. Technical and Language Skills: Strong proficiency in MS Word, Outlook and Teams (testing may apply); fast and accurate typing; proficiency with Estateably and Teraview; strong English communication skills; additional language skills are an asset.
